Payroll Clerk salary in Singapore

Average Yearly Salary of Payroll Clerk in Singapore is approximately 94,324 SGD (47,060 USD). Data is for 2025 and indicates a pre-tax value. The salary itself depends on multiple factors such as seniority, job performance, certifications, experience or any other bonuses. The value indicated is an average amount based on records we have in database. Real values may vary. The data is for orientational purposes.

What does Payroll Clerk do?

occupation personasA payroll clerk is responsible for the accurate and timely processing of employee salaries and wages within an organization. Their main duties include calculating and recording employees' work hours, overtime, bonuses, and deductions, ensuring compliance with labor laws and company policies. Payroll clerks also maintain employee records, prepare payroll reports, and handle any payroll-related queries or issues. They collaborate with HR departments to update employee information, such as new hires, terminations, and changes in salary or benefits. Attention to detail, strong numerical skills, and proficiency in using payroll software are essential for this role. Other key qualities include organizational skills, confidentiality, and the ability to work under strict deadlines.
